php 网页如何实现点击,在JS中如何实现网页自动秒杀点击(详细教程)
本篇文章主要教给大家如何用JS写一些商城中秒杀等自动点击功能,有这方面需要的朋友赶快学习下思路吧。
我们先来看下秒杀活动页面代码
Micomo
活动倒计时秒!
//倒计时30秒
var i = 30;
function remainTime() {
if (i > 0) {
document.getElementById("endtime").innerHTML = i--;
setTimeout("remainTime()", 1000);
}
if (i == 0) {
$("p").text("活动开始");
$("p").css("background-color", "yellow");
//倒计时结束,按钮状态改为可用
document.getElementById("btn").disabled = false;
}
}
remainTime();
//点击按钮触发的方法
function func() {
alert("恭喜你抢到一个月饼");
}
页面预览
脚本 js
代码
var button = document.getElementById("btn");
//每秒执行一次,若按钮状态为可用,进行点击
setInterval(function() {
if (button.disabled == false) {
button.click();
}
},
1000);
setInterval() 方法可按照指定的周期(以毫秒计)来调用函数或计算表达式。
setInterval() 方法会不停地调用函数,直到 clearInterval() 被调用或窗口被关闭。
如何放到浏览器
浏览器打开活动页面,按F12进入调试模式,找到Console控制台,将上面js脚本标签内的代码粘贴进去(不要首尾标签),点击回车即可,一定要在活动结束前放进去。
结果预览
修改setInterval(function(){},millisec)中的millisec(毫秒为单位),可以控制点击频率。
这只是个简单的js代码,没有实现验证码自动验证。
可以参考学习,切勿拿来做有违道德,谋取利益的事。
个人博客,仅用来做些笔记,不保证内容正确性,若发现错误,恳请纠正。
百度浏览器积分兑换
打开如下页面,按F12,将代码放到console下,回车。
代码//选取data-id为6的标签
var button = $("a[data-id='6']");
//每秒执行一次,若按钮状态为可用,进行点击
var fuc = setInterval(function() {
//如果出现刷新验证码的按钮,则表明已抢到
if($(".refresh-btn").length > 0){
window.clearInterval(fuc);
//桌面通知,只有chrome,firefox浏览器支持桌面API
Notification.requestPermission(function(status) {
var n = new Notification('通知消息', { body: '爱奇艺会员兑换码!' });
});
} else {
button.click();
}
},1000);//一秒一次点击
上面是我整理给大家的,希望今后会对大家有帮助。
相关文章:
php 网页如何实现点击,在JS中如何实现网页自动秒杀点击(详细教程)相关推荐
- java 笛卡尔积 数组_在JS中笛卡尔积算法与多重数组笛卡尔积(详细教程)
这篇文章主要介绍了JS笛卡尔积算法与多重数组笛卡尔积实现方法,结合实例形式分析了javascript根据对象或数组生成笛卡尔积的相关操作技巧,需要的朋友可以参考下 本文实例讲述了JS笛卡尔积算法与多重 ...
- 多功能流媒体播放器实现网页无插件直播之EasyPlayer.js如何实现播放完自动循环播放
EasyPlayer-Android播放器是一款可针对RTSP.RTMP.RTSP&RTMP协议进行过优化的流媒体播放器,其中我们引以为傲的两个技术优势就是起播速度快和播放延迟低.最近我们遇到 ...
- chrome 网页重新加载_在Chrome中为各个网页设置自定义重新加载时间
chrome 网页重新加载 Do you have a webpage that needs to be reloaded every so often or perhaps you have mul ...
- html倒计时自动点击,JS脚本实现网页自动秒杀点击
我们先来看下秒杀活动页面代码 Micomo 活动倒计时秒! //倒计时30秒 var i = 30; function remainTime() { if (i > 0) { document. ...
- html 页面自动点击,JS脚本实现网页自动秒杀点击
我们先来看下秒杀活动页面代码 Micomo 活动倒计时秒! //倒计时30秒 var i = 30; function remainTime() { if (i > 0) { document. ...
- html5网页怎么实现内容追加,纯js实现网页内容复制后自动追加自定义内容
网页操作内容复制内容后纯js实现监听自动追加自定义内容 不少网站技术或者博客上有这样的处理,当我们复制代码的时候,会自动加上一段本信息版权为XXXX,这是怎么实现的呢? 其实实现的方式很简单,可以在我 ...
- js中怎么为同级元素添加点击事件
事件件是javascript脚本语言的重要组成部分,因为有事件才使用户页面的体验更加的美好.元素添加事件是js语言中最基础的.我们可以为元素本身添加事件,也可以通过事件绑定和事件监听为元素的父元素和子 ...
- java 自动点击网页_JS脚本实现网页自动秒杀点击
我们先来看下秒杀活动页面代码 Micomo 活动倒计时秒! //倒计时30秒 var i = 30; function remainTime() { if (i > 0) { document. ...
- js中创建桌面网页快捷方式代码
有些时候,我们编写软件需要创建桌面的快捷方式,有很多种方式实现,这里有我测试过已经实现的js代码,代码如下: function toDesktop(sUrl, sName) { ...
最新文章
- 你们网购遇到过这种店铺吗?我吓得第二天就退货了
- kuka机器人if逻辑编程_KUKA机器人调试的程序语法是什么
- 实验——LINUX常用网络测试命令
- 代码自动化打包系统【原创】
- IHttpHandler与IHttpHandlerFactory的区别一例
- 历时四年,给Google提交的Android Framework Bug终于被Fixed了
- CISCO3560 VLAN配置实例
- 别在网上乱找代码了,找了一段代码突然爆了!!!
- javascript html coffee 编辑器,CoffeeCup HTML Editor (html编辑器)
- php财务软件的报表如何实现,浪潮财务软件如何实现汇总报表系统调整表的接收 | 浪潮888博客...
- dz论坛非应用商店的插件如何安装教程
- Syntax error: ( unexpected (expecting fi) ubuntu上sh脚本报错解决办法
- [洛谷P3987]我永远喜欢珂朵莉~
- PDP激活请求,创建请求,删除请求
- Android启动之BOOT_COMPLETED广播
- 常微分方程(1):可分离变量的方程
- Pygame实战:家里的小孩数学算数能力很差嘛?别慌—这款“巧算24点小游戏”等你来玩,管用。
- 新核心业务系统数据架构规划与数据治理
- Unity3D实战【七】Cinemachine Post Processing 摄像机跟踪和后处理
- Uos统信系统本地apt及基础网络,主机名时区配置
热门文章
- 方舟生存计划怎么删除服务器信息,方舟生存进化配置要求_方舟生存进化代码_方舟生存进化清除服务器数据...
- unity3d实现第一人称射击游戏之CS反恐精英(五)(第一视角UI搭建,血量,金钱,子弹,准心,倒计时)
- php uniqid 高并发,高并发 php uniqid 不重复唯一标识符生成方案
- 安卓手机卡顿怎么解决_为什么安卓手机越用越卡?开启这四个设置,告别手机卡顿...
- [转]CS:GO 服务器架设
- Excel添加次坐标方法
- golang 静态代码检测工具golangci-lint使用
- 此刻,四川汶川的地震尚未结束......
- 零基础爬虫----python爬取豆瓣电影top250的信息(转)
- keil4 如何创建一个新的工程。